ARMA Aviation Delivers One Millionth Part to Support Afghanistan’s Mi-17 Fleet

November 21, 2017
HUNTSVILLE, ALABAMA – November 21, 2017 – After more than nine years of support to operations in Afghanistan, ARMA Aviation (ARMA) completed delivery of the one millionth Mi-series aircraft spare part for the Afghanistan Special Mission Wing (SMW) and the Afghanistan Air Force (AAF). ARMA Aviation is a sub-contractor under the Future Flexible Acquisition and Sustainment Tool (F2AST) Contractor Logistic Support (CLS) contract. This Indefinite Delivery Indefinite Quantity (IDIQ) contract provides support services and materiel procurement in support of the Non-Standard Rotary Wing Aircraft (NSRWA) Project Management Office (PMO). Through this contract, ARMA has provided full spectrum supply chain management support that includes the forecasting, procurement, inspection, delivery, and inventory management of all spare parts and repair of repairables for the Afghan Mi-17 rotary wing fleet. These efforts have directly impacted the operational readiness of the SMW and AAF units while affording the United States Government a cost-effective and responsive logistics solution.

To recognize this historic event and significant milestone, ARMA presented commemorative tail rotor blades to the NSRWA PMO in Huntsville, Alabama and to the SMW and AAF units in Afghanistan. LTC Chris Enderton accepted the commemorative blade on behalf of the NSRWA PMO in Huntsville on November 16, 2017.
